Razer Viper Mini vs CORSAIR M55 RGB PRO

Comparison: Razer Viper Mini vs CORSAIR M55 RGB PRO

The Razer Viper Mini is a wired symmetrical gaming mouse with right-handed compatibility. It features 8 buttons, weighs 61 grams, and has dimensions of 118.3mm in length, 53.5mm in width, and 38.3mm in height. It is equipped with a PMW3359 sensor supporting up to 8,500 DPI, with a maximum polling rate of 1,000 Hz. On the other hand, the CORSAIR M55 RGB PRO is a wired symmetrical gaming mouse with ambidextrous compatibility. It comes with 8 buttons, weighs 86 grams, and has dimensions of 124.4mm in length, 57.25mm in width, and 40mm in height. It features a PMW3327 sensor with up to 12,400 DPI, and offers a polling rate of 1,000 Hz.

The CORSAIR M55 RGB PRO is 5.2% more in length, 7% more in width, and 4.4% more in height compared to the Razer Viper Mini. Additionally, the CORSAIR M55 RGB PRO is 41% heavier compared to the Razer Viper Mini. In terms of performance, the CORSAIR M55 RGB PRO has 45.9% more DPI and 0% more polling rate compared to the Razer Viper Mini.
